Transaction 933ca61150b7130a15e1208b133f330a0b83bdfe030ff429e26e6eb009a051e0

2 Input
1 Outputs
  • 933ca61150b7130a15e1208b133f330a0b83bdfe030ff429e26e6eb009a051e0:0
  • value  1821560
    address  3BioBjJCLpKWnVo6Jo5pFp8WG7t7LAwDj5